Bonjour,
Apres avoir pas mal cherché sur le net, je reviens une fois de plus vers vous.
Je suis en train de construire un userform dans le but de rentrer les horaires journalier de travail et de compter les jours de repos de chaque jour/an
dans la colonne C j'ai une liste de jour (du lundi au dimanche, répété plusieurs fois)
dans la colonne E j'ai une liste ou est inscrit des plages horaires ou jours de repos
mon but est de compter combien j'ai eu de repos un lundi, un mardi etc... jusqu'au dimanche et ce dans l'année
Vu que je pense que je n'ai pas très bien expliquer je link mon classeur
je ne sais pas si on peut calculer directement en code vba ou s il faut le calculer depuis une cellule de la feuille"Data"
J'espère que vous aurez compris ma question
De plus je ne suis pas très doué en vba, je me borne pour l'instant à bricoler des bouts de codes glaner sur le net.
Bonsoir
essayez avec la formule, si j'ai bien compris:
=SOMMEPROD(($C$1:$C$366="Lundi")*($E$1:$E$366="Repos"))
et si vous voulez compter par mois:
=SOMME.PROD(($C$1:$C$366="Lundi")*($A$1:$A$366="Décembre")*($E$1:$E$366="Repos$))
vous pouvez bien sur remplacer "Lundi" et "Décembre" par des adresses de cellules (sans guillemets) dans les quelles vous placerez les valeurs cherchées